Issued in a limited edition of 150 copies, from which this is example is numbered 98 and signed by Darrell Buttery, Ron Cooke, Stephen Lewis, Chris Shepherd, Richard Shephard, Clare Bragshaw and Duncan Beal on the half title. There was also a trade edition of 1500 unsigned copies, issued with a different dustwrapper design and without the slipcase. A highly detailed, illustrated guide to the changing face of the streets of York over time. Historical paintings and photographs are contrasted with modern photographs of the same views to clearly demonstrate where buildings and spaces have been demolished, built or converted. Many of the paintings and sketches featured in the book were reproduced from originals in public and private collections, including York Art Gallery and The Merchant Adventurers Company.
